Available tools 3

Read directly from the server with tools/list, grouped by what they act on. If a tool disappears, we record the date.

drug
get_drug_info
Get drug label, safety info, adverse events, or recall data from OpenFDA. Returns brand names, generic name, indications, warnings, dosage, interactions.
get_drug_targets
Get drug target and bioactivity data from ChEMBL (EMBL-EBI). Returns ChEMBL ID, max clinical phase, molecule type, molecular properties, and indication class.
compound
get_compound_data
Get drug/compound data from PubChem (NIH). Returns CID, IUPAC name, molecular formula, molecular weight, canonical SMILES, InChI, description, and synonyms.
